Transaction 68fbfabb617f4682f6b53d6ed339dc887b3dcee76d3aeccdad996dd61b3eb661
1 Input
1 Output
-
68fbfabb617f4682f6b53d6ed339dc887b3dcee76d3aeccdad996dd61b3eb661:0
- value
- 2678625
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 955a79b36bdb3f29054a6fdb0d523e4258976a65 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Eci4vZ2nXjxnhjHtGMWa9brX8mLZXYzoW